Meet the Aurora Drug Treatment Center Staff
Tracy Griffin Collander, MA, LSCW
Executive Director, Aurora
Tracy Griffin Collander finds numerous aspects of directing the Aurora treatment center rewarding, including working with the highly professional staff and talking with individuals about the successes they've had in treatment. She enjoys watching the treatment process work and seeing new programs take off. "Our staff's commitment to providing the highest level of care is remarkable. They truly care about each individual, which helps to make our treatment programs so successful."
Tracy's main focus is to provide excellent customer service in the residential and outpatient programs in Aurora. She also thrives on developing new and innovative programs that assist her staff throughout the treatment process. These various aspects meld together to help Tracy's team exceed at providing high quality needs for lasting recovery in Northern Illinois.
Tracy holds a BA in Psychology from Gustavus Adolphus College, St. Peter, MN, as well as a MA in Social Service Administration from the University of Chicago. She also is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LSCW). Previous experience includes being the executive director of a child welfare agency for severely emotionally and behaviorally disordered children and their families, as well as serving for several years as a clinical director and adolescent and family counselor. In addition, Tracy is a certified conflict resolution mediator and is experienced with small claims court cases and youth victim/offender cases.
